The Ballet Community Loses a Luminary

The international ballet community is mourning the untimely death of Vladimir Shklyarov, one of Russia’s most celebrated male dancers. Shklyarov, a principal dancer with the renowned Mariinsky Theatre in St. Petersburg, passed away at the age of 39, leaving behind a legacy of extraordinary artistry and inspiration.

Mariinsky Theatre Confirms Tragic Loss

The Mariinsky Theatre announced Shklyarov’s death on Saturday, describing him as an “extraordinary artist” whose performances captivated audiences across the globe. Known for his impeccable technique, expressive artistry, and commanding stage presence, Shklyarov was widely regarded as one of the greatest male dancers of his generation.

Circumstances Surrounding His Death Under Investigation

According to Russian media reports, Shklyarov’s death is currently being investigated by federal authorities. Initial statements from the Mariinsky Theatre indicate that he fell from the fifth floor of a building in St. Petersburg. Reports suggest he was on painkillers at the time, though further details remain unclear. Authorities are examining the circumstances surrounding his tragic passing.

A Star of the Mariinsky and Beyond

Vladimir Shklyarov rose to prominence as a principal dancer with the Mariinsky Theatre, where his performances in iconic roles such as Prince Siegfried in Swan Lake and Albrecht in Giselle earned him widespread acclaim. He also performed internationally, appearing as a guest artist with companies such as the Royal Ballet, Bavarian State Ballet, and American Ballet Theatre. His versatility and emotional depth made him a favorite among critics and fans alike.
